The Backbone of Modern Transit: A Deep Dive into the ZF EcoLife 6AP1700B

If you’ve ever ridden a modern city bus or a high-powered coach and marveled at how smoothly it climbs a steep hill or pulls away from a stop, there’s a good chance you were experiencing the work of a ZF EcoLife transmission. Specifically, the

model stands as a heavy-duty champion in the world of automatic transmissions, designed to handle the massive torque and rigorous demands of urban and intercity transport. What Makes the 6AP1700B Special? The "6AP" designation refers to its 6-speed automatic

configuration with a planetary gearset, while the "1700" indicates its input torque capacity—capable of managing up to . This makes it a go-to choice for manufacturers like Solaris, Temsa Mercedes-Benz for their bus and coach fleets. Key Features include: TopoDyn Life Software:

This intelligent program adjusts shift points in real-time based on the vehicle’s weight and the topography of the road. It ensures the engine stays in the most efficient power band, whether you're on a flat highway or a 10% incline. Integrated Retarder:

Safety is paramount in heavy vehicles. The 6AP1700B features a high-performance primary retarder that provides wear-free braking, significantly extending the life of the service brakes even at low speeds. Dual Cooling System: zf ecolife 6ap1700b

To handle the heat generated during heavy braking and stop-and-go traffic, the transmission uses an integrated dual cooling setup to maintain optimal operating temperatures. Efficiency and Sustainability

In an era focused on reducing carbon footprints, the EcoLife series is built for economy. With the Start/Stop function , the 6AP1700B helps fleet operators save up to 3% in fuel costs

compared to older generations. By shutting down the engine during long idle periods at bus stops or traffic lights, it reduces both emissions and noise pollution in crowded city centers. Built for the Long Haul

The transmission houses a hydraulic primary retarder. In the 6AP1700B, this retarder is water-cooled (using the engine’s cooling circuit), eliminating the overheating issues associated with oil-cooled retarders in previous generations. This extends service brake life by up to 80%.

One of the most hated sensations for standing passengers is the "lurch"—that final jerk as a conventional automatic downshifts to a stop. The 6AP1700B employs a feature called "Soft Stop."

As the bus brakes to 0 km/h, the transmission begins the downshift sequence before the vehicle fully halts, using overlapping clutch pressure. The result is imperceptible. For standing passengers, especially the elderly or those with mobility issues, this translates to a massive increase in safety and comfort. For the driver, it means less fatigue wrestling with the driveline.
